summaryrefslogtreecommitdiff
path: root/lib
diff options
context:
space:
mode:
authorEli Britstein <elibr@nvidia.com>2021-08-16 16:53:20 +0300
committerIlya Maximets <i.maximets@ovn.org>2021-09-16 00:20:21 +0200
commite05e1e3c056e0c7041bef777f985469ff1552f80 (patch)
treec2b32b12bdfa9fc11c96dba47a65cd0c6497d534 /lib
parent1318929f904c1d1485e175386b5538b281ea25f6 (diff)
downloadopenvswitch-e05e1e3c056e0c7041bef777f985469ff1552f80.tar.gz
netdev-offload-dpdk: Don't ignore frags as they are handled.
Signed-off-by: Eli Britstein <elibr@nvidia.com> Reviewed-by: Maxime Coquelin <maxime.coquelin@redhat.com> Tested-by: Emma Finn <emma.finn@intel.com> Signed-off-by: Ilya Maximets <i.maximets@ovn.org>
Diffstat (limited to 'lib')
-rw-r--r--lib/netdev-offload-dpdk.c5
1 files changed, 0 insertions, 5 deletions
diff --git a/lib/netdev-offload-dpdk.c b/lib/netdev-offload-dpdk.c
index 52ee46cab..9fee7570a 100644
--- a/lib/netdev-offload-dpdk.c
+++ b/lib/netdev-offload-dpdk.c
@@ -1242,11 +1242,6 @@ parse_flow_match(struct netdev *netdev,
proto = spec->hdr.next_proto_id &
mask->hdr.next_proto_id;
}
- /* If fragmented, then don't HW accelerate - for now. */
- if (match->wc.masks.nw_frag & match->flow.nw_frag) {
- return -1;
- }
- consumed_masks->nw_frag = 0;
/* IP v6 */
if (match->flow.dl_type == htons(ETH_TYPE_IPV6)) {